How F1 Brakes Work

How F1 Brakes Work

Brakes are one of the most important components of an F1 car, and their performance can mean the difference between victory and defeat. In this article, we will explore how F1 brakes work, including their components, operation, and the technology used to optimize their performance. Components of F1 Brakes The brakes on an F1 car …

How F1 Brakes Work Read More »

Pull Rod vs Push Rod Suspension

Pull Rod vs Push Rod Suspension in F1

Formula One (F1) is a high-performance motorsport that demands exceptional engineering and technological advancements to ensure optimum performance and safety. One of the critical components of an F1 car is its suspension system. Suspension systems in F1 cars are responsible for maintaining tire contact with the road surface, controlling vehicle stability, and enabling efficient weight …

Pull Rod vs Push Rod Suspension in F1 Read More »

McLaren Wind Tunnel

McLaren’s New Wind Tunnel will come online in June

The story of McLaren’s quest for success is one of drama, setbacks, and determination. When Andreas Seidl took over as boss in 2019, he realized that the team’s outdated infrastructure was holding them back compared to their rivals. He pushed for the construction of a new state-of-the-art wind tunnel and simulator, but the COVID-19 pandemic …

McLaren’s New Wind Tunnel will come online in June Read More »

F1 Aero Rakes

The optimism about Ferrari.

This post was contributed by Henk Ormel, who has been a much beloved member of our community at Wheel Sports and an incredibly insightful eye for feedback on technical matters. It is now post Bahrain GP. Seeing the car in motion i don’t share that optimism. It seems to me the car is just like last …

The optimism about Ferrari. Read More »